在FlexSim模型运行过程中,实体堵塞是一个常见问题,通常由资源不足、路径冲突或流程瓶颈引起。优化方法包括:1) 调整布局,确保设备间距合理,减少不必要的搬运距离;2) 增加临时缓冲区,缓解上下游工序速度不匹配;3) 优化参数设置,如调整处理器服务时间、搬运工具数量和任务执行优先级;4) 使用统计分析工具,识别关键瓶颈并针对性改进。例如,通过“Entity Statistics”模块查看排队时长,定位问题源头。同时,合理配置资源利用率(Resource Utilization)和动态调整任务分配逻辑(Task Executer Parameters),可以显著提升系统流畅性。最后,借助实验框架(Experiment Framework)进行多方案对比,选择最优解以彻底解决堵塞问题。
1条回答 默认 最新
程昱森 2025-06-15 12:05关注1. 初步理解实体堵塞问题
在FlexSim模型运行过程中,实体堵塞是一个常见现象。通常由资源不足、路径冲突或流程瓶颈引发。以下是导致堵塞的几个关键原因:
- 资源分配不均:例如搬运工具数量不足。
- 设备布局不合理:如过长的搬运距离。
- 任务优先级设置不当:导致某些工序积压。
为解决这些问题,需要从系统整体视角出发,逐步优化各个环节。
2. 布局调整与缓冲区设计
通过调整设备布局和增加缓冲区可以有效缓解堵塞:
方法 描述 优点 调整设备间距 减少不必要的搬运距离。 降低运输时间,提高效率。 增加临时缓冲区 缓解上下游工序速度不匹配。 平滑生产流程,避免积压。 合理设计缓冲区容量和位置是关键,需结合实际需求进行配置。
3. 参数优化与统计分析
优化参数设置可以显著提升系统性能。以下是一些常见的优化手段:
- 调整处理器服务时间,确保任务执行高效。
- 动态调整搬运工具数量,适应不同负载情况。
- 优化任务执行优先级,减少等待时间。
使用“Entity Statistics”模块可以帮助识别关键瓶颈。例如,查看排队时长数据:
Queue Statistics: Average Wait Time: 120 seconds Maximum Wait Time: 300 seconds Minimum Wait Time: 10 seconds这些数据有助于定位问题源头并制定改进措施。
4. 动态调整与实验框架
合理配置资源利用率(Resource Utilization)和动态调整任务分配逻辑(Task Executer Parameters)可以进一步提升系统流畅性。以下是具体步骤:
使用实验框架(Experiment Framework)进行多方案对比:
graph TD; A[启动实验] --> B{设定参数}; B --> C[方案A: 增加搬运工具]; B --> D[方案B: 调整优先级]; C --> E[运行模拟]; D --> E; E --> F{结果对比}; F --> G[选择最优解];通过实验框架,可以测试多种配置组合,最终选择最适合的解决方案。
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报